2. Sprout Social

Sprout Social is known for its advanced analytics capabilities. With this tool, businesses can receive insights regarding audience behavior, campaign performance, and more from different social media channels.

Another notable advantage is Smart Inbox – an automated inbox that unifies comments, mentions, and direct messages in one place.

In addition, Sprout Social offers social listening tools and AI sentiment analysis to help businesses understand what their target audience thinks about their brand on social media.

Features:

  • Unified Smart Inbox
  • AI sentiment analysis
  • Social listening capabilities
  • Advanced analytics dashboards
  • Integrations with CRMs
  • Collaboration tools

3. SocialPilot

SocialPilot is a great choice for businesses with high posting frequency. This tool is often chosen by agencies managing many social media channels due to its reasonable price and ability to bulk-schedule a large number of posts.

With the help of smart queuing, you can upload a batch of posts to your calendar and schedule them in advance. The tool supports many social networks and can create Instagram stories captions using AI.

Another important advantage is the presence of white-label reporting capabilities.

Features:

  • Bulk post scheduling capabilities
  • Smart Queues automation
  • White-label reports
  • AI captions generator
  • Social Inbox
  • Analytics reports

4. Hootsuite

This tool is known for its wide range of capabilities and versatility. With Hootsuite, businesses can manage multiple social networks, as well as schedule and automate their posting processes. What makes this product stand out is the competitor benchmarking functionality that allows comparing a brand's performance on social media with that of its competitors.

Also, it has social listening streams and an AI content assistant helping to find interesting ideas to increase engagement with the target audience.

Features:

  • Competitor benchmarking
  • Social listening tools
  • AI content assistant
  • Unified inbox
  • Tracking paid campaigns
  • Cross-network scheduling

5. Later

This solution focuses primarily on visually-driven marketing and therefore has many useful functions for Instagram users. One of its main assets is the Instagram content planner, enabling users to visualize their future posts.

Besides, Later includes such features as Link in Bio page, user-generated content tools, and TikTok scheduling. This platform is perfect for brands operating in fashion, travel, and other industries where visual marketing plays a crucial role.

Features:

  • Instagram feed content planner
  • TikTok and Reels scheduling
  • Link in Bio tools
  • Canva integration
  • Audience insights
  • User-generated content tools

8. Publer

This platform has gained popularity recently thanks to its ability to integrate with numerous popular platforms, among them Telegram, WordPress, Mastodon, and Bluesky. Its unique feature is the opportunity to recycle evergreen content on multiple occasions to achieve higher reach.

Other important capabilities include AI content assistance, hashtag recommendations, and audience analytics tools.

Features:

  • Integration with various social networks
  • Evergreen content recycling
  • AI content assistance
  • Audience analytics
  • Hashtag recommendations
  • WordPress integration
